To: All Branch Managers
From: Pricing Committee
Re: Calibra Series Pricing Adjustments

Effective next quarter, list prices across the Calibra bench-meter line will rise by an average of 4.2%, reflecting component cost increases from our Vennhall supplier. Discount authority remains capped at 10% without regional sign-off. Please review your open quotations carefully; any quote issued before the effective date may be honoured at current pricing for thirty days. The strategic rationale behind these changes is summarised below.

management briefing: Only 7 of the 120 pilot accounts renewed Ralael, so a churn review is set for January 1.

## Releases

Quick note for the sync: GarageGlance v2.4 ships the occupancy feed for the Marlowe Street deck, now polling sensors every 30 seconds instead of two minutes. Counts should stop drifting during rush hour. Tag releases off `main`, run the feed smoke test, and ping Tova if the diff looks weird. All release artifacts must be verified against the key below.

signing key of tahog-tajog = bky6_QV8tna

Joint Venture Proposal — Managers Only

This page summarizes the proposed joint venture between Calderly Foods and Renwick Mills to operate a shared cold-chain network out of Thornbay. Ownership would split 60/40 in our favor, with board seats matching. Due diligence on Renwick's fleet is complete; findings were satisfactory. Branch managers should not discuss this externally until the announcement. Staffing implications will be covered at the next regional call. The confidential planning note sits below.

board note of kajef-fajof: Normirix Works is in early talks to buy Framirix Group for about $155.2 million. The Aldok launch date is September 14, and nothing goes to the press before then. Legal wants the Fraaxox Freight term sheet countersigned before March 6.